Congressional Trade Authority Act of 2025HR. 1903

Last updated: 3/6/2025 · Introduced: 3/6/2025

Author: Donald Beyer (D-VA)

TL;DR (AI)

  • This bill amends the Trade Expansion Act of 1962 to limit the President's authority to adjust imports based on national security concerns.
  • It defines 'covered article' as military equipment, energy resources, or critical infrastructure and shifts investigation responsibility to the Secretary of Defense.
  • Presidential determinations to adjust import duties now require Congressional approval, with actions terminating if not approved within 65 days.
